Detailed description

SpelenMaar – Loose Parts Play / PlayWork is looking for enthusiastic volunteers (with volunteer compensation) who want to help with fun after-school outdoor play sessions in Rhenen and/or Elst (Utrecht) .


What will you be doing? You'll help supervise outdoor play sessions for children after school. SpelenMaar doesn't offer ready-made activities. SpelenMaar provides play materials and encourages children to explore them themselves. Initiative, discovery, building, getting dirty, and, above all, having fun are the focus!


Each play session lasts 1.5 hours and is designed for children aged 6 to 12. The play sessions are supervised by an experienced Play Worker (play expert) from SpelenMaar and one volunteer.


Before starting the course, you will receive a clear explanation of the entire program and you will follow a short, two-hour introductory PlayWork training.
